How Bisojoy-AM 5/5 Tablet works:
Bisojoy-AM 5/5 combines bisoprolol and amlodipine, two drugs that lower blood pressure. Bisoprolol reduces heart rate and improves the heart's pumping efficiency. Amlodipine's action involves relaxing blood vessels by inhibiting calcium influx into their muscle cells.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Concurrent use of Bisojoy-AM 5/5 Tablets and alcohol can lead to significant sedation.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Bisojoy-AM 5/5 Tablet during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to the f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against possible risks prior to prescription.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Lactation and Bisojoy-AM 5/5 Tablet use are likely incompatible. Available human evidence indicates potential drug transfer to bre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.
DrivingCAUTION
Taking Bisojoy-AM 5/5 Tablets might lead to lightheadedness or fatigue resulting from low blood pressure. Refrain from driving if you experience these side effects.
KidneyCAUTION
Individuals with severe k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Bisojoy-AM 5/5 Tablets. D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with severe hepatic impairment should exercise caution when using Bisojoy-AM 5/5 Tablets. D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
